Illinois and Iran are both several degrees of longitude wide. So, depending on the

starting and ending points you select, the space between them may have several

different values.

-- The longitude at the center of Springfield, IL is about 88.64° West.

-- The longitude at the center of Tehran, Iran is about 51.41° East.

-- The difference is about 140.1° degrees of longitude.
